The authors extracted the polysaccharide fraction from the celles of a strain of Candida albicans. This antigen was used in the diagnosis of candidiasis, especially the deep-seated infections, by skin test and precipitin reaction.
The polysaccharide antigen proved to be considerably high in specificity and sensitivity from the results of animal experiments and clinical investigations on human cases. Therefore, the authors consider it a reliable antigen for the serologic diagnosis of candidiasis.
